POSITION SUMMARY:  

 

This is a 40 hour/week contract (Staff Augmentation) position expected to last through the end of 2026 and possibly into 2027.   

Work may be performed remotely within the contiguous United States, with travel as required for business needs.

Responsible for analysis, administration, and processing of time collection process at Seine Client.  

Uses existing and future software and tools to support accurate project cost tracking and billing data.

 Participates in the continuous improvement of Project Management processes and tools.  

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

 Runs and assists employees/managers with time entry issues

Executes the Interface to payroll in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system and prepares files for transfer

Processes all time transfer from timecard related data and systems to project and ERP related systems

Verifies successful export/import to/from external Kronos payroll module

Validates all changes are captured correctly in ERP

Communicates across the organization to inform other departments of corrections needed to facilitate accurate and complete timecard entries and project transactions

Creates new processes as necessary to facilitate fewer errors to timecard and project related data

Administrates request queue and owns requests as necessary

Processes corrections to timecards per the Timecard Entry Action Request (TEAR) process

Tracks status of TEARs and sends reminders as needed

Tracks timecard timeliness and notifies supervisors when timecards are incomplete or inaccurate

Performs audits of and reconciliations of timesheet data as compared against payroll data.

 Identifies discrepancies and reports out to billing, project accounting, and payroll 

Supports with periodic reconciliations and audits

Understands and maintains segregation of duties related to timekeeping and accounting required under the Sarbanes-Oxley Act

Staff Augmentation time collection reconciliation

Supports pre time collection data processes such as resource assignment in Primavera P6, Earned Value Management Analysis and communication of process changes

Supports development of workflows to streamline digital processes and improved Project Management tools

Supports and develops reports and automated checks of project management and enterprise data

Performs other duties as assigned

Quality Assurance:  Demonstrates understanding in the implementation of quality assurance regulations, standards and guidelines of 10 CFR 50 Appendix B, 10 CFR 21, and NQA-1.
